Saroja Devi's tryst with fashion began in the 1980s, when she started her fashion label with a small team of designers and artisans. Initially, her designs were characterized by traditional Indian motifs, vibrant colors, and intricate embroidery. Her early collections were marked by a fusion of modernity and tradition, which resonated with the Indian elite. As her brand gained popularity, Saroja Devi's designs began to reflect a more global aesthetic, while still retaining their Indian essence.
